Abstract (en)

[origin: WO2010076287A2] The invention relates to a method for processing a nitrous aqueous liquid effluent containing nitrates of metals or metalloids, including the step of calcinating the effluent in order to convert the metal or metalloid nitrates into metal or metalloid oxides, at least one compound selected from the metal or metalloid nitrates and the other compounds of the effluent resulting in a sticky oxide upon calcination, and a dilution additive including at least one metal or metalloid nitrate resulting in a non-sticky oxide upon calcination being added to the effluent prior to the calcination step in order to provide a mixture of effluent and dilution additive.
